1. Kingdom Centre Tower

You cannot miss the iconic 302-meter tower dominating Riyadh's skyline. Take two elevators to reach the 99th-floor Sky Bridge for panoramic views spreading Riyadh beneath you in every direction. Visit during sunset for the best experience.
2. Edge of the World (Jebel Fihrayn)

You stand on 1131-meter-high cliffs overlooking endless desert plains. This geological wonder sits 90 kilometers northwest of Riyadh. It offers a dramatic escape into nature where ancient ocean beds once flowed.
3. Masmak Fortress

Enter the 19th-century clay fortress that witnessed the founding of Saudi Arabia. The museum inside displays weapons, photographs, and artifacts from the Kingdom's establishment. It is a cornerstone of Saudi history.
4. At-Turaif UNESCO World Heritage Site

Walk through Saudi Arabia's first capital in Diriyah. At-Turaif served as the royal family's home until 1818. The mud-brick architecture showcases traditional Najdi building techniques beautifully.
5. National Museum of Saudi Arabia

Discover 3,700 rare artifacts spanning Arabian Peninsula history in this crescent-shaped building. Eight galleries guide you from prehistoric times through the modern age, emphasizing Islamic history.

9. Riyadh Zoo

Visit the Kingdom's oldest zoo, spanning 55 acres and housing over 1,500 animals. It is a family favorite that emphasizes conservation and provides shaded paths for comfortable viewing.
